Bu gruba 1930 y\u0131l\u0131nda 18 ya\u015f\u0131nda olan Wernher von Braun da kat\u0131lm\u0131\u015ft\u0131. Bu grup temel ilkeleri saptamak \u00fczere, s\u0131v\u0131 yak\u0131tla \u00e7al\u0131\u015fan roket \u00e7al\u0131\u015fmalar\u0131na ba\u015flad\u0131. Yapt\u0131klar\u0131 \u00f6rnek model, Alman roket tarihi i\u00e7inde \u00f6nemli bir yere sahip olmu\u015ftur. Yeni teknolojiye olan g\u00fcveni desteklemek \u00fczere, Oberth, Rudolf, Nobel ve Klaus Riedel bir araya gelerek deneylerini tam deney ko\u015fullar\u0131 i\u00e7inde tekrarlamak istediler. Bu i\u015f i\u00e7in zaman\u0131n standartlar enstit\u00fcs\u00fc ayar\u0131nda olan bir devlet kurumu se\u00e7ilmi\u015fti. Wernher von Braun ve Rolf Engel deneyin ger\u00e7ekle\u015fece\u011fi ortam\u0131 ve ko\u015fullan fiziki olarak haz\u0131rlad\u0131lar. Kurumun ba\u015fkam olan Dr. Ritter,23 Temmuz 1930 tarihinde roketin hi\u00e7 ar\u0131zas\u0131z 90 saniye s\u00fcreyle \u00e7al\u0131\u015ft\u0131\u011f\u0131n\u0131, bu \u00e7al\u0131\u015fma s\u0131ras\u0131nda 6 kg s\u0131v\u0131 oksijen, 1 kg benzin t\u00fcketti\u011fini ve kayda de\u011fer bir itme olu\u015fturdu\u011funu belirtmi\u015fti.<\/p>\n<p>Oberth\u2019in roket \u00e7al\u0131\u015fmalar\u0131nda yard\u0131mc\u0131s\u0131 olan Nebel, ayn\u0131 grubun k\u0131saca Mirak olarak adland\u0131r\u0131lan ve \u00e7ok d\u00fc\u015f\u00fck d\u00fczeyde s\u0131v\u0131 yak\u0131tla \u00e7al\u0131\u015fan yeni bir roket modeli \u00fczerinde \u00e7al\u0131\u015fmas\u0131n\u0131 \u00f6nerdi. Nebel\u2019in bu \u00f6nerisi, grubun \u00f6teki \u00fcyeleri taraf\u0131ndan olumlu kar\u015f\u0131land\u0131. \u00c7al\u0131\u015fmalar\u0131n\u0131n \u00fcr\u00fcnlerini k\u0131sa zamanda ald\u0131lar. \u0130lk Mirak, Riedel\u2019in b\u00fcy\u00fckbabas\u0131n\u0131n \u00e7iftli\u011finde denendi. Roketin orta k\u0131sm\u0131 silindir bi\u00e7imindeydi. \u0130\u00e7erde en alttd koni bi\u00e7iminde motor yer al\u0131yordu. Silindir bi\u00e7iminde olan b\u00f6l\u00fcmde s\u0131v\u0131 oksijen depolan\u0131yordu. Bu deponun \u00fcst\u00fcnde bas\u0131n\u00e7 kapak\u00e7\u0131\u011f\u0131n\u0131n ba\u011fl\u0131 oldu\u011fu burun bi\u00e7iminde bir \u00e7\u0131k\u0131nt\u0131 vard\u0131. Burnun yan\u0131nda i\u00e7inde yak\u0131t\u0131 ta\u015f\u0131yan metal bir boru bulunuyordu. Borunun en ucunda, yak\u0131t\u0131n yanma odas\u0131na girmesini sa\u011flamak i\u00e7in kullan\u0131lan s\u0131k\u0131\u015ft\u0131r\u0131lm\u0131\u015f karbondioksit bulunuyordu. S\u0131v\u0131 oksijen kendi geni\u015flemesinin bas\u0131nc\u0131yla besleniyordu.<\/p>\n<p>Berlin yak\u0131nlar\u0131ndaki bir alanda Mirak\u2019\u0131n bir\u00e7ok \u00e7e\u015fitleri denendi ve yeni ad\u0131mlar at\u0131ld\u0131.
